Prevention Magazine
Walking Fit by Maggie Spilner 
I laughed when I first saw it. Now I'm sold: The PowerBelt is a gadget that straps around your waist with two padded handles attached by cords. By holding those handles, you add resistance to your arm swing. When tested at the University of Wisconsin, LaCrosse, the belt boosted walkers' calorie burn by nearly 50%," reports exercise physiologist and study author John Porcari, PhD. (Participants pumped the handles to chin height.) The cords conveniently retract into their housing and out of the way when your arms tire. You can increase the degree of resistance with add-ons, called PowerPaks, which easily snap on and off the belt. In the study, calorie burn jumped to 52% with the; addition of PowerPak I and to 60% and 11% when walkers used PowerPaks 2 and 3, respectively. Using the basic model, I was able to break a sweat; on my morning walk without pushing myself until my shins cried "uncle." I felt none of the strain on my wrists or elbows that I'd experienced when I tried adding hand weights to my walking routine.

FAQ

How does the PowerBelt Work?
The PowerBelt uses a patented disk spring system to provide a smooth and balanced resistance to your upper body. Simply grab the soft rubber handles move your arms, and the PowerBelt will add resistance, both forwards and backwards, to your natural arm motion.

How does the PowerBelt burn up to 71% more calories?
Over half or your body's muscle mass is found in your upper body. The PowerBelt adds resistance to your upper body so when you walk, more total muscle mass is involved in calorie burn.

About Denise Austin
Denise Austin promotes a sensible, realistic, and enthusiastic approach to fitness and eating. She works out only 30 minutes a day and never skips a meal! Her health and fitness philosophies have won her countless fans throughout the United States, from whom she receives more than 10,000 letters and emails a week. When you watch Denise on television, read her books, or follow her videos, you can't help feeling like she's there with you cheering you on. 

At 5 feet 4 inches and 120 pounds, Denise has been named America's favorite fitness expert. She gets the energy to tackle challenges and achieve her success from the gratification of knowing she makes a difference in people's lives and inspires them to feel better about themselves. 

Born on February 13, 1957, Denise grew up in San Pedro, California. She started gymnastics at the age of 12 and earned an athletic scholarship to the University of Arizona, graduating in 1979 with a specialized degree in exercise physiology. She began teaching aerobic exercise classes in the Los Angeles area, earning her own local television program two years later. In 1983, Denise married Jeff Austin, a sports attorney and brother of tennis champ Tracy Austin.

In 2002, President Bush appointed Denise Austin as a member of the President's Council on Physical Fitness and Sports, an organization that strives to promote, encourage, and motivate Americans of all ages to become physically active and participate in sports. Denise is especially excited about the council's special emphasis on programs to help the nation's youth lay the foundation for active and fit lives. This momentous opportunity to represent the President in getting American adults and children fit and healthy is a tremendous honor for Denise. So far she has visited schools in 10 different states, and her goal is to visit and work with the youth of every state in America.
